localhost

Wat is het?

Localhost is de standaard hostnaam die naar de lokale loopback-netwerkinterface van je computer verwijst. Meestal lost localhost op naar het IPv4-adres 127.0.0.1 (en naar ::1 voor IPv6) en wordt gebruikt om netwerkservices lokaal te benaderen zonder dat verkeer het fysieke netwerk verlaat. In web- en mobiele ontwikkeling gebruik je localhost om servers, API's en ontwikkeltools te draaien en te testen; let op het verschil tussen binden aan 127.0.0.1 (alleen lokaal) en 0.0.0.0 (alle interfaces).

Praktisch voorbeeld

Stel je ontwikkelt een Node.js-applicatie en start een server op poort 3000; je opent http://localhost:3000 in je browser om de app te testen zonder netwerkvertraging of DNS. Op een Android-emulator gebruik je vaak 10.0.2.2 om het host-systeem's localhost te bereiken, terwijl de iOS-simulator localhost direct kan bereiken. Als je wilt testen vanaf een fysiek apparaat of extern toegang nodig hebt, moet je de server aan alle interfaces binden (0.0.0.0), een lokale IP gebruiken of tools zoals ngrok inzetten; je kunt ook het hosts-bestand gebruiken om een leesbare lokale domeinnaam (bv. myapp.local) naar 127.0.0.1 te laten wijzen.

Test je kennis

Welke uitspraak over 'localhost' is correct?

Vraag het aan Lex
Lex kent de context van deze term en helpt je sneller met gerichte uitleg, voorbeelden en extra context.
Tip: Lex antwoordt kort in de widget. Voor meer detail, ga naar full screen modus.

Leer onze taal

Leer deze termen van echte professionals en verdiep je skills bij KdG MCT.

Studeren bij KdG

Gerelateerde termen